Make a meaningful difference as a Dyslexia Teacher supporting special education and general education students during the 2026-2027 school year. This contract role is designed for an experienced educator with a true passion for literacy and individualized student success. The position runs weekdays from 7:45 AM to 3:30 PM, and will focus primarily on the EC-6 population, with opportunities to work with upper school students as needed. The caseload generally includes approximately 25 students, utilizing the Reading by Design program to foster measurable growth in reading and comprehension.
Key Qualifications:
- Valid Texas Educator License with both Special Education and Generalist/Core endorsements
- Experience with Admission, Review, and Dismissal (ARD) processes, actively participating in related meetings
- Skilled in supporting students with dyslexia across a mix of special education and general education populations
- Familiarity with, or willingness to learn, Reading by Design methodology
- Adherence to school community standards regarding dress and appearance (including no dyed hair or excessive piercings)
Responsibilities:
- Deliver targeted reading interventions to students with dyslexia and other reading challenges
- Manage and maintain a caseload, monitoring progress and adjusting instruction to meet individual needs
- Collaborate with classroom teachers and ARD committees to design and implement effective accommodations and modifications
- Engage in ongoing communication with families and colleagues to track and support each student’s progress
- Maintain accurate records and uphold all compliance requirements in line with district and state expectations
In return, candidates enjoy an hourly pay range of $38 - $43, access to comprehensive medical, dental, and vision insurance, and a 401(k) retirement plan option.
